- Around 4 trains per day.
- Around 2 coaches per day.
However, we recommend checking specific travel dates for your route between Southport and Leeds as scheduled services by train and coach can vary by season or day of the week.
- Coaches mostly depart from Liverpool, Liverpool One and arrive in Leeds, Coach Station.
- Trains mostly depart from Southport station (SOP) and arrive in Leeds station (LDS).
- Travel with Northern Rail (3), Merseyrail to go to Leeds by train.
